Cultural understanding is crucial for children aged 5-9 as it lays the groundwork for empathy, respect, and inclusivity as they develop. At this age, children are naturally curious and often express doubt or uncertainty about things that differ from their own experiences. Teaching cultural understanding helps bridge those gaps, allowing them to appreciate diversity and recognize our shared humanity. This educational foundation promotes a positive learning environment, where everyone feels valued, included, and safe.

When teachers and parents encourage cultural understanding, they prepare children to thrive in an increasingly diverse world. Skills such as communication, problem-solving, and critical thinking flourish when children interact with peers from various backgrounds. Furthermore, embracing cultural differences can enhance creativity and foster collaboration, leading to richer group interactions during play and learning activities.

Also, instilling cultural appreciation early supports social emotional growth; children learn to manage their feelings about others who might look or act differently rather than resorting to fear or judgment. This proactive approach is vital in preventing bullying and fostering kindness. Ultimately, promoting cultural understanding equips children to become empathetic global citizens, advancing a more accepting and united future for all.
